The Conners Comprehensive Behavior Rating Scale (CCBRS) is a tool psychologists use to evaluate ADHD symptoms. The test is designed to be used by both children and adolescents. It features ratings from teachers, parents, as well as youth themselves. It also has a clinical index to help doctors interpret the results.

The test is designed in a way that it's as straightforward as possible for the person taking it. The questionnaire includes a set of questions on how often certain behaviors are observed. Zero means "never," and three means "always."

In addition to the ratings scales, there is a 25-item Clinical Index that allows the psychologist to better understand symptoms and their severity. This is important since sometimes those who fill out the ratings scales do not agree with one another. This could result in a false diagnosis. To avoid this, a psychologist can use a variety of evaluation tools to make sure they have the right diagnosis.

Conners CBRS can be a useful tool, but it has its limitations. It is a subjective tool, and as such, it is not always accurate. According to the assessment's creator it is only accurate about 78 percent of the time. This does not mean it should be dismissed. iampsychiatry-logo-wide.png2. Test of Variables of Attention (TOVA)

TOVA is FDA cleared and can help objectively diagnose ADHD. The test is administered using a computer and involves looking at visual stimuli in the shape of letters or shapes. The test requires the participant to press a certain button each time a letter appears, while refraining from pressing it for other letters. This test can determine the consistency of the individual's response and error rate. Over time, TOVA has been shown to accurately identify over 85 percent of the cases with ADHD. The data gathered by the test is paired with clinical information to establish an accurate diagnosis.

TOVA has also been utilized to assess the effectiveness of treatment in patients with ADHD. By comparison of TOVA results prior to and after treatment, it is possible measure the impact medication has on an individual’s attention and performance. This is especially important since the symptoms of ADHD can have a major negative effect on a person's performance and quality of life.

The TOVA is one of the most widely-used tests in the world and is considered the gold standard among measures of attention. This is because it accurately records the response time using a microswitch. This will eliminate any error that might occur when using a mouse or keyboard. The test has been made to be standardized in both genders and has been proven to be accurate in detecting the presence of ADHD. The test has also been shown to be impartial and free of the effects of practice.

There are many types of behavioral therapies, such as Rational Emotive Behavior Therapy(REBT) and Dialectical Behavior Therapy and Cognitive Behavioral Therapy. REBT is focused on overcoming irrational beliefs and learning to better manage emotions. DBT teaches individuals a range of techniques to manage difficult emotions and improve their ability to cope with anger, stress and anxiety. CBT combines behavioral therapy (which is primarily focused on patterns of behavior) with cognitive therapy (which focuses primarily on the thoughts that cause behavior).
